Misfolded Proteins in the Skin of People With Parkinson's Disease and Other Parkinsonism

Official title
Assessing Skin Biomarkers for Preclinical Diagnosis of PD and Non-PD Parkinsonism
Brief summary
Reproduced verbatim from the official ClinicalTrials.gov record. Not medical advice.
The purpose of this study is to determine whether identification of misfolded proteins in the skin will help to determine what sort of parkinsonism someone has. We seek to demonstrate whether someone has a synucleinopathy such as Parkinson's disease (PD), multiple system atrophy (MSA), or dementia with Lewy bodies(DLB), as opposed to a tauopathy such as progressive supranuclear palsy (PSP) or corticobasal degeneration (CBD) or no parkinsonism at all (control).
